how are ext. numbers created for Numbers Such As business phones is it like a port . port fowarding are these.?
Q. extensions able to be created for a house phone just for giggles "for fun"!!?? what are the supplies i need to create such weird procedure? what are the steps to creating a ext number ..exp..4449
If this is in the wrong category can you tell me which one to put it in please

A. Extensions are typically in PBX systems, or IAX systems. In the case of the home, extension 100 may ring the garage, while 101 is for the kitchen, 102 is for the living room, and so on. This can be done relatively cheap (as compared to thousands per extension on old PBXes). However, this will involve some technical workings with a computer (preferably a dedicated computer).

You would want to install an IAX system (PBX in a Flash) comes to mind. This will be free, but will wipe a computer's hard drive, so you would want a dedicated PC for this. Once you done this, you would want to get a SIP service. Most SIP services will work, and you would want to make sure at least one supports


E911. Google Voice is also supported which will give you free calls in US/CA.

You would set up all SIP services you would be using. You would set up dialing rules (such as using one SIP carrier for UK calls). The phone numbers you would port should port to one of your SIP providers. The calls will go to the IAX server. You would set up a Ring Group so that any calls to that SIP service will ring all of the appropriate phones.

In example, if you went to Broadvoice and ported your phone number to them from you telephone company, you would then set up the credentials that Broadvoice gives you into the IAX system. You may then set it up to ring Group 1 which will ring all of the phones on the first floor. You could also set it up to ring a particular extension.

You would also need SIP phones, or ATAs. Android, and iOS has SIP clients that you could use to make calls with the IAX. Each SIP client should have its own extension. For some phones like the Siemens Gigaset, there is an RJ45 connection at the access point, and can support multiple SIP accounts, therefore you can set up multiple phones to talk to the same access point. An ATA is an analog telephone adapter which has a RJ11 (phone jack) and will connect to the home network.

For the old fashion POTS or if you have a proprietary VOIP (like Vonage), you would need to install an FXO/FXS card in the PC.The FXS will connect with the carrier, while the FXO connects to the home phones. If you go all SIP/ATA option, you would not need an FXO.

If you want to greet your callers with the option to press 1 for this person, or 2 for that person, then you would need to have the IAX server to use an IVR (Interactive Voice Reception) which some SIP services may have a hard time dealing with.

Now, if you are scared of doing all of this, but want to take the services in, you could use a hosted services such as PBXes.org, or Toktumi. PBXes is more technical, and less features than a full fledge IAX, but you would get basic extension support, and SIP control. Toktumi supports IVR, but will forward callers to either voice mail, or a phone number.

How long to charge an HTC EVO phone battery?

Q. Two years ago, I purchased a Sprint HTC Evo android phone with a regular battery. Recently I bought an extended battery after becoming fed up with constant charging of the regular battery, who's life lasted about 4 hours.

I want to know, how long must I charge the extended battery before it is completely full?

A. When the battery is new it is important to charge it for 8-12 hours for the first 3-5 cycles regardless if the phone says it is fully charged. This process helps condition your battery and will help extend the overall lie as well as the amount of time you will get to use your phone between charges. Between charges let the battery run down to 25-30% capacity. After the first 3-5 charges you can start just charging it as long as it takes to fully charge..maybe an hours or so.

How do i connect my android phone to a 2011 nissan sentra to player music from my phone?
Q. I have an lg optimus l9 p769 phone and i want to know how to play the music from my phone into my radio

A. One of four ways depending on what features your stereo has.

1. AUX input. Simple, easy, analog audio. It looks like a headphone jack on your stereo. Get an AUX cable (headphone jack on bot sides) and connect it between your phone and car. You change songs directly from the phone.

2. USB input. Plug the phone in with your USB charge/transfer cable that you normally use on the computer. Often the stereo will read the song and artist names and you can navigate them like folders directly off of the stereo. You may have to change a setting on your phone to make it work. This will also charge the phone when it's plugged in.

3. Bluetooth. Look for the bluetooth symbol on the stereo. Pair up the device wireless with the car stereo. It's easy, but it hurts your battery and the audio quality isn't quite as good as the other two options.

4. If you don't have any of those features you have to use an FM transmitter. Sadly they suck. They plug into the phone and tune into an empty radio station. They have lots of interference and sound kinda fuzzy all the time. Additionally they cut out a lot and you always have to re-tune them if you're driving long distances.

Should I buy an android phone now or wait for a new release?

Q. I am seeking an android phone for verizon, but am aware that new software will be coming out soon which may require new hardware... Is it worth waiting a few months for new models to come out or are there any models worth buying right now?

A. Personally, I'd wait. The new software you are referring to is Android 2.3, codenamed Gingerbread. It is going to be geared towards the top-of-the-line smart phones and tablets.
The minimum hardware requirements for 2.3 devices will be a 1GHZ CPU, 512MB of RAM, and a 3.5” or higher display. Motorola announced back in July that they were going to be releasing a powerful 2GHZ smart phone late in 2010 (still nothing yet, and no carrier specified, although Verizon is a fair bet). I'm personally excited to see what other manufacturers like Samsung will have to show in 2011.
Another big reason to wait is because of the launch of Verizon's LTE ('4G') network, a supposed 10x speed increase over the current 3G. Currently, there are no LTE-capable phones. Anything you get now will lock you into 3G.

Is wifi free from home on android phone?

Q. Hi, my phone bill has been really high for the past couple months due to me not knowing my data plan, but now I know it. The employee on the phone my mom talked to said for me to use wifi instead of data. If I am connected to my home wifi network (I have a password for it) will it charge? Will it charge my phone bill or computer bill? I've been using wifi a lot lately. I'm not sure what my phone plan is but I have a Samsung galaxy 551. (old phone, I've had it since July 2012) I only use facebook, google, and the youtube app. I don't download anything.

I'm hoping it's free!! Thank you. :)

A. It's "free" in the sense that data usage over wifi will not come off your phone bill. However, the data used will be debited from the data allowance given by your internet provider. I would advise you to contact your network provider just to establish your monthly data allowance.

Do i have galaxy nexus or nexus 2?
Q. How do i know if i have galaxy nexus or nexus 2?..if i type nexus 2 in google its the same

A. There never was a "Nexus 2". All of Google's Nexus devices have been named differently. Here are the names of each device.

Google Nexus One - Made by HTC and released around Q1 2010 - Q2 2010 (3 year old phone now). First of the Nexus phones and had extremely high end specs during its release. All aluminum design, 3.7" AMOLED display (or SLCD display depending on the model). Has a circular trackpad that glows when a notification is received.

Google Nexus S - Made by Samsung and released around Q4 2010 - Q1 2011. Introduced the Android 2.3.x Gingerbread OS. Has capacitive buttons and removes trackpad that Nexus One has. 4" SUPER AMOLED display and a plastic design.

Google Galaxy Nexus - Made by Samsung and released around November 2011. Introduced the revamped Android 4.0.x Ice Cream Sandwich OS. First Nexus device to have a dual core processor, 720P HD display and 1GB of RAM. 4.65" SUPER AMOLED HD display and has a removable back similar to the Galaxy S II.

Google Nexus 7 - Made by ASUS and released around Q2 2012 - Q3 2012 (India got it around Q1 2013). First Nexus tablet ever introduced with the Android 4.1.x Jelly Bean OS. Also first Nexus device to have a quad core processor (nVidia Tegra 3).

Google Nexus Q - Made straight from Google's headquarters and originally released around June 2012. First device to be integrated straight with the Google Play Store. First Nexus device to be a total flop (according to CNN.com). First device to be discontinued so early after launch (discontinued around October 2012 with the announcement of the Nexus 4 and Nexus 10).

Google Nexus 4 - Made by LG and released around November 2012. First Nexus phone to have an all glass design and the first phone to be released with the Android 4.2.x Jelly Bean OS. One of the first Nexus devices to have 2GB of RAM.

Google Nexus 10 - Made by Samsung and released around November 2012 (February 2013 for Japan). First Nexus device to have such a powerful display (2500x1600 HD display) and the first device to have an A15 based processor. First tablet to have the Android 4.2.x Jelly Bean OS and 2GB of RAM.

These are all the names of the Nexus devices. Hopefully you can find out which device you have from there.
